Malvern Link station may not be the largest, but it caters well to travelers with essential services. The ticket office is open during select hours throughout the week, with ticket machines available for quicker transactions. Sadly, there are no accessible ticket machines or smartcard validators, but an induction loop is in place to assist passengers with hearing aids.
If you require help and support, station staff are available for assistance during morning hours most days, and there's a customer service point if you need additional guidance. While the station lacks luggage storage, toilets, and refreshment facilities, there are waiting areas with seating, ensuring a comfortable experience while waiting for your train.
The station is accredited by the Secure Station Scheme, providing peace of mind for travelers concerned about safety. Although wheelchairs are not available, there is step-free access to platforms, albeit with some long or steep ramps. The station's CCTV and customer help points further ensure a secure environment.
Though modest in size, Malvern Link station acts as a hub for various onward travel options. Rail replacement services are conveniently located along the A449 Worcester Road near the station. For those preferring taxis, the local service can be reached at 01684 566665, ensuring a seamless transition to further travel. At Whimple station, modern conveniences blend with rustic charm. Although there's no ticket office, you can purchase and collect tickets with ease using the available ticket machines, which cater to accessibility needs, including discounts for Disabled Persons Railcard holders. Despite the absence of staff help on-site, assistance is just a phone call away with a dedicated customer service line. Step-free access ensures convenience for all passengers, making it uncomplicated to maneuver throughout the station. CCTV keeps an eye on the goings-on, ensuring a safe environment for travelers.
While Whimple may not boast an array of luxurious services, it compensates with solid transport connections. If your train journey faces disruptions, the rail replacement service is at your disposal in the station's forecourt. Moreover, those looking for bus services can plan their continued travel using information provided at the station, with printable journey plans available here. Although the parking facilities are modest, with just 15 spaces, they are free, and blue badge holders have a complimentary registration option to ensure ease of access.
